@@ -226,14 +226,19 @@ impl Default for CompressionConfig {
/// - Only compresses responses that match configured file extensions OR MIME types
/// - Respects minimum file size threshold
/// - Always skips error responses (4xx, 5xx) to avoid Content-Length issues
/// - Skips already encoded responses (Content-Encoding header present)
///
/// # Design Philosophy
/// Unlike the previous blacklist approach, this whitelist approach:
/// 1. Only compresses explicitly configured content types
/// 2. Preserves Content-Length for all other responses (better browser UX)
/// 3. Aligns with MinIO's opt-in compression behavior
/// 4. Avoids double compression by checking Content-Encoding header
///
/// # Note on tower-http Integration
/// The `tower-http::CompressionLayer` automatically handles:
/// - Skipping responses with `Content-Encoding` header (already compressed)
/// - Skipping responses with `Content-Range` header (Range requests)
///
/// These checks are performed before calling this predicate, so we don't need to check them here.
///
